How does the on spot tire chains work? For give me I am from the south!
@vacexpert2020
3 жыл бұрын
To keep it simple, there's a wheel that gets pushed against the tire, the wheel has chains around it, as the wheel is spun, those chains fling out and end up under the tire, that's how most systems work, idk if on spot does anything special

why do you have to get rid of all the air pressure?
@woofer987
4 жыл бұрын
I could be wrong, but I believe that when the parking brake is set and there is no air in the tanks, you can't release the parking brake. Since the buses don't have a "park" gear, only neutral, this is a way to prevent someone unauthorized from moving the bus.
@jackschissler255
4 жыл бұрын
Eric Fox he could have just pumped them down till the knob popped out no need to take them clear down. He could have went out and pulled the drain valve cable it would have been faster. Not sure why he turns the key on🤔. Don’t need key on to drain the tanks or to pump them down
@carwashslayer4235
3 жыл бұрын
@@jackschissler255 Key on shows the low air alarm is working.
